Transaction 15871ab9d86ef718159b6baaaefcdf66ef1e574dc0e28339c80b1afeaec1da87
1 Input
2 Outputs
- 15871ab9d86ef718159b6baaaefcdf66ef1e574dc0e28339c80b1afeaec1da87:0
- 15871ab9d86ef718159b6baaaefcdf66ef1e574dc0e28339c80b1afeaec1da87:1
value 3461
address 1PsusPs2ZiDSNooE6TRXwhPnjgk4CSMXH
value 5085723
address 3KcUVUmZfu43zLUgBU1oF24HJihBrnz26c